如果您的网站服务器流量超出分配的额度,可能会导致网站访问速度变慢或者无法访问。解决这个问题通常需要以下几个步骤:
1. 升级带宽:联系您的服务器提供商,升级您的带宽计划,以应对高流量的需求。有些提供商可能会提供临时升级选项,以便您在特定时间段内增加带宽。
2. 优化网站:检查您的网站是否可以进一步优化,比如压缩图片、启用缓存、减少HTTP请求等,这些都可以帮助降低服务器流量的消耗。
3. 使用CDN:考虑使用内容分发网络(CDN)来分散流量负荷。CDN可以在全球各地的服务器上缓存您的网站内容,从而减少对单个服务器的压力。
4. 删除或减少不必要的资源:如果某些资源(如旧的博客文章、不再需要的图片等)产生了大量的流量,考虑删除或限制访问。
5. 实施流量限制:对于某些非关键的资源,可以实施流量限制,避免在高峰时段消耗过多的带宽。
6. 临时限制访问:如果流量超出了预期,可能是因为服务器受到了DDoS攻击。在这种情况下,应暂时限制访问,并与服务器提供商合作解决问题。
7. 分析流量来源:通过分析流量来源,找出导致流量过高的原因。如果是由于恶意爬虫或其他非法访问,需要采取措施阻止这些访问。
8. 考虑多个服务器:如果单个服务器无法满足流量需求,考虑使用多个服务器来分散负载。
9. 购买额外流量包:某些服务器提供商允许您购买额外的流量包,在短时间内增加流量配额。
10. 长期规划:根据您的网站增长趋势,进行长期的规划,选择适合您业务发展的服务器方案。
遇到服务器流量超出的问题时,最重要的是迅速诊断问题并采取有效措施。同时,要密切关注服务器性能,定期检查流量使用情况,以便及时调整策略。